miR-326 调控类风湿关节炎成纤维样滑膜细胞的增殖和凋亡。

MiR-326 regulates cell proliferation and apoptosis in fibroblast-like synoviocytes in rheumatoid arthritis.

Abstract

The dysregulation of microRNAs plays a critical role in the development of rheumatoid arthritis (RA). This study aims to explore the functional significance of miR-326 in RA. The RT-qPCR results showed that miR-326 was downregulated in synovial tissues of RA patients and RA fibroblast-like synoviocytes (RA-FLS). We found that miR-326 could target and reduce the expression of inhibitor of DNA binding 1 (Id1). MTT assay and flow cytometry were conducted to explore the biological function of miR-326. Our data revealed that the upregulation of miR-326 suppressed cell proliferation and induced apoptosis in RA-FLS. In collagen-induced arthritis mice, intraarticular injection of lentivirus carrying miR-326 overexpression vectors could reduce the arthritis score and attenuate synovial inflammation and cartilage destruction. We also found that long non-coding RNA-Ewing sarcoma-associated transcript 1 (lncRNA-EWSAT1) was significantly increased in RA synovial tissues and RA-FLS. The RNA immunoprecipitation and RNA pull-down assay indicated that lncRNA-EWSAT1 directly bound and negatively regulated the expression of miR-326. Knockdown of lncRNA-EWSAT1 could upregulate miR-326 expression and attenuate its proliferation inhibition and apoptosis induction effect in RA-FLS.  In conclusion, the lncRNA-EWSAT1/miR-326 axis might provide a novel therapeutic target in the treatment of RA.

摘要

microRNAs 的失调在类风湿关节炎 (RA) 的发展中起着关键作用。本研究旨在探讨 miR-326 在 RA 中的功能意义。RT-qPCR 结果显示,miR-326 在 RA 患者的滑膜组织和 RA 成纤维样滑膜细胞 (RA-FLS) 中下调。我们发现 miR-326 可以靶向并降低 DNA 结合抑制因子 1 (Id1) 的表达。MTT 测定和流式细胞术用于探索 miR-326 的生物学功能。我们的数据表明,miR-326 的上调抑制了 RA-FLS 的细胞增殖并诱导其凋亡。在胶原诱导性关节炎小鼠中,关节内注射携带 miR-326 过表达载体的慢病毒可以降低关节炎评分并减轻滑膜炎症和软骨破坏。我们还发现,长链非编码 RNA-Ewing 肉瘤相关转录本 1 (lncRNA-EWSAT1) 在 RA 滑膜组织和 RA-FLS 中显著增加。RNA 免疫沉淀和 RNA 下拉实验表明,lncRNA-EWSAT1 直接结合并负调控 miR-326 的表达。lncRNA-EWSAT1 的敲低可以上调 miR-326 的表达,并减轻其对 RA-FLS 的增殖抑制和凋亡诱导作用。总之,lncRNA-EWSAT1/miR-326 轴可能为 RA 的治疗提供新的治疗靶点。
